Waterford West · Suburb / Locality
Where people and their families come from — the ancestries they identify with and where they were born.
Nearly 32% of people in Waterford West were born overseas, a figure well above the national average. This creates a diverse local population where more than a third of residents identify with English, Australian, or Irish ancestry.
The ancestries people most identify with.
English ancestry is the most common at 31.5%, followed by Australian at 27.0%. Irish, Scottish, and German roots are also seen in 6.8%, 6.4%, and 4.0% of the population respectively.
Australia and the largest overseas communities.
At 31.5%, the proportion of overseas-born residents is much higher than in most areas and sits 8.8 percentage points above the Queensland figure. While 57.8% were born in Australia, New Zealand is the most common birthplace outside Australia at 8.0%.
